Job Description:

Are you looking to join a fast-paced company in a role that will add real value both to individuals and the business? If so, DP World Southampton are recruiting for an experienced HR Business Partner on a 14-month Fixed Term Contract. As a HR Business Partner, you will have your own partnering areas to support and deliver a high level, professional and forward-thinking generalist business partnering approach.

You’ll be detail-oriented, articulate, confident, resilient, and proactive with exceptional interpersonal skills to succeed in this role. You’ll have the ability to work collaboratively with the wider HR team, Union, Occupational Health and your allocated business areas. Whilst it can be demanding at times, you’ll be able to deal with pressure and challenges with ease. You’ll be forward thinking in terms of HR processes and systems and able to keep up with pace and change whilst ensuring accurate processes are followed and accurate records are kept.

Location: Hybrid, Southampton based with travel to Essex twice per month

Hours: 37.5 hours per week (Mon-Fri)

Contract: 14-16 Months

How you will contribute:

  • Deliver local departmental strategies for employee relations and development.
  • Plan and execute projects (e.g., staff surveys, action plans, wellbeing initiatives).
  • Stay updated on industry trends and regulatory changes.

Organisational Development and Design:

  • Coach managers on change delivery (e.g., restructures, consultations).
  • Review and update working agreements and contracts.
  • Identify learning interventions for employees and managers.

Organisational Health:

  • Manage employee relations casework (e.g., absence, disciplinaries, grievances).
  • Monitor and review sickness cases with Line Managers.
  • Administer exit questionnaires and interviews.
  • Drive employee engagement and culture initiatives.

Workforce Planning and Recruitment:

  • Review job descriptions and support recruitment processes.
  • Participate in interviews and administer tests.
  • Prepare offer documentation and deliver inductions.
  • Identify skill gaps and development needs with line managers.

HR Metrics and Data:

  • Use HR metrics and analytics to measure program effectiveness.
  • Identify trends and provide data-driven insights.
  • Create dashboards for evidence-based decisions.

Talent Management and Development:

  • Develop plans for new starters, high performers, underperformers, and successors.
  • Keep succession plans updated.
  • Identify participants for learning programs and provide routine training.
  • Advise and coach managers on probation reviews.
  • Implement HR policies and initiatives promoting high performance.

HR Operations and Compliance:

  • Maintain accurate HR systems and files.
  • Provide HR advice and coaching to ensure compliance with policies and legislation.
  • Develop and update HR policies and procedures.

HR Projects and Initiatives:

  • Support HR Manager, People Director, and teams with HR projects and initiatives.
  • Maintain strong relationships with business units, Union Representatives, and st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to address HR challenges.
  • Foster relationships with external vendors and industry networks.
  • Travel between DP World Southampton and DP World London Gateway as needed.

What you will bring:

  • Bachelor’s degree in human resources /CIPD Level 7, or demonstrable experience
  • Proven work experience as a strategically focused HR Business Partner or similar role within an operational environment.
  • Experience and proficiency working with HR Systems and data.
  • Proven track record of successfully implementing HR strategies and initiatives that drive organisational growth and effectiveness.
  • An analytical and proactive mindset, with the ability to leverage HR metrics and data to drive insights and influence decision-making.
  • Attention to detail and organisational skills, with experience managing changing priorities and ambiguity.
  • Experience working in a Unionised environment.
  • In-depth understanding and experience effectively managing complex ER cases to resolution.
  • An affirmed understanding regarding CIPD and ACAS best practice and UK employment legislation.
  • Experience working across the full employee lifecycle.
  • A full UK driving licence.
  • Eligibility to work in the UK.

About DP World:

Trade is the lifeblood of the global economy, creating opportunities and improving the quality of life for people around the world. DP World exists to make the world’s trade flow better, changing what’s possible for the customers and communities we serve globally.

With a dedicated, diverse and professional team of more than 103,000 employees spanning 75 countries on six continents, DP World is pushing trade further and faster towards a seamless supply chain that’s fit for the future.

We’re rapidly transforming and integrating our businesses -- Ports and Terminals, Marine Services, Logistics and Technology – and uniting our global infrastructure with local expertise to create stronger, more efficient end-to-end supply chain solutions that can change the way the world trades. The DP World family comprises of syncreon, Imperial and P&O.

What's more, we're reshaping the future by investing in innovation. From intelligent delivery systems to automated warehouse stacking, we’re at the cutting edge of disruptive technology, pushing the sector towards better ways to trade, minimising disruptions from the factory floor to the customer’s door.
